The campaign began on June 20 under PGMN Founder and CEO Franco Mabanta, who chose to immediately return to work after being released on bail in May over a case involving a crime he did not commit. Under his direction, PGMN’s war against Martin Romualdez has since grown into a sustained stream of reports, videos, explainers, graphics, commentaries, public records, and legal updates examining Romualdez’s political record and the corruption allegations surrounding him.

Romualdez is confronting complaints and allegations involving plunder, direct and indirect bribery, violations of the Anti-Graft and Corrupt Practices Act, and money laundering, including accusations tied to billions of pesos in alleged kickbacks and questionable transactions connected to flood-control projects and related fund movements.

Political pressure has intensified as well. President Bongbong Marcos, in his latest State of the Nation Address, announced that multiple cases involving the disgraced former Speaker were nearing filing and made clear that family ties would not shield anyone from accountability.

The flood-control scandal has drawn outrage across political lines, with lawmakers demanding prosecution, imprisonment, and the recovery of public funds from those ultimately proven responsible. Public anger has also reached the point where groups such as the Volunteers Against Crime and Corruption have called for the return of the death penalty for plunderers.

Romualdez has meanwhile filed more than 80 counts and lawsuits against PGMN and individuals connected to its coverage. PGMN views the volume of litigation as a desperate attempt to exhaust the organization, intimidate its journalists, and force the network into silence as the former Speaker faces mounting political and legal pressure.

Romualdez has also accused Mabanta of being “out to destroy” him, arguing that PGMN’s continued coverage had gone beyond reporting and had become a deliberate effort to damage his reputation.
